Post by codyanno09 on Nov 13, 2011 14:47:05 GMT -5
Why would u want power steering that's just one more thing to bust and catch on fire There are multiple reasons to run power steering. First if you get caught with a tire in the berm you can turn and get out. If you run 80s fords its a requirement or the boxes will blow. And personally I like the ability to not break my back to turn a car. You just keep running those 80s and up fords without it and see if the boxes don't blow. Good luck

Post by IMH02 on Nov 30, 2011 8:19:26 GMT -5
It has crane roller rockers, the gold piece is a stud girdle, keep studs from flexing with highliftcam, and high rpms.
